Finance team: Kelvast Partners delivered a revised term sheet Tuesday. Key points: minority stake in our Orvello unit, two-tranche structure, performance milestones tied to Orvello's shipment targets, board observer seat, standard protective provisions. Valuation is 15% above their prior offer. Legal flags the exclusivity clause — 90 days, broad scope. Counter-proposal due Friday. Do not discuss outside this group until the exclusivity question settles. The underlying business rationale is recorded below.

confidential, kahog-bawif: The northern region missed its Pramir quota by 20.0 percent last quarter. Casaxek Freight plans to lower the Fraion list price by 41.5 percent in December. The finance team signed off on a budget of $236.4 million for Project Druius. The renewal with Fenysix Partners closes at $91.3 million a year, 2.1 percent below the last contract.

## Limits & Quotas — Gridsmith Crossword Generator

Heads up: grid generation is CPU-hungry, so we cap concurrent puzzle builds per tenant and time-box each solver pass. If the queue backs up, shed load rather than raising limits — the solver degrades ugly past the cap. Page Orrin's team before touching anything. The enforced values are below.

tuning table, kawep-tawif:
CAPS = {
    "olidor": 80,
    "belion": 7,
    "quenys": 225,
    "druox": 839,
    "fraath": 482,
}

## Who to ping: slow autocomplete index

If the Birchline autocomplete index is lagging (suggestions taking >400ms, or stale entries showing up), it's almost always the nightly rebuild falling behind. Don't restart the indexer yourself — that makes the backlog worse. The owning team is Typeahead Guild; Priya runs point this quarter and usually replies fast during the eng sync window. For anything index-related, drop a note to the guild inbox below.

billing contact of bawep-fawif = fenath_zorael@nelvrocorp.corp